Where does Creatine come from?
This amino acid derivative participates in energy production in cells. Over 90 percent of creatine in the human body is localized in muscle, much of it in the form of creatine phosphate. Its concentration is especially high when a large amount of chemical energy is converted into mechanical energy. Creatine phosphate serves as a store of enerty in muscle and it provides a reserve of high energy phospate that can be rapidly moblilized to maintain the intracellular level of ATP (the main source of energy for all cells).
Creatine monohydrate is regarded as a necessity by most bodybuilders. Creatine monohydrate is the most cost-effective dietary supplement in terms of muscle size and strength gains. It can not not only increase power and strength, but it may also support protein synthesis. Since creatine supplementation effects water and electrolyte balance, extra caution should be taken to consume to a balanced diet with plenty of minerals (especially potassium) as well as to drink a lot of water.
Are there any preferred Creatine supplements?
There is no preferred creatine supplement, but it is believed that creatine works best when it is consumed with simple carbohydrates. This can be accomplished by mixing powdered creatine with grape juice. Some bodybuilders use creatine mixed with water thirty minutes before meals or are using creatine supplements, when contain carbohydrates.
Good source for creatine is red meat but to make up a small tablespoon worth of creatine powder will take a lot of red meat. Powder form of creatine is most popular as it is easy to take and mix with other drinks. It is suggested to take creatine with lots of sugar because sugar helps raise insulin levels, that transports the creatine monohydrate directly into the muscle cells.
What do Creatine Supplements do?
Creatine will provide more power and strength while working out. Creatine is also known to increase muscle mass and volume. While putting more volume creatine moves water from body into muscles tissue which makes muscle look bigger.
